Abstract

Ag/Pd nanoplates with sawtooth edges were prepared via a galvanic displacement reaction in which added Pd(OAc) 2 slowly reacted with Ag nanoplates containing adsorbed hexadecyltrimethylammonium bromide. Control over the optical properties and catalytic activity of the Ag/Pd nanoplates for electroless copper deposition could be achieved by varying the Ag/Pd alloying ratio.
